Footnotes:  
   

1. Two credits of PE (including any 100-level Fitness & Wellness) are required for graduation.

2. The Humanities and Social Sciences Requirements are 21 hours of courses as follows:

A. One course from the Literature Electives Lists.
B. One course from the History or Visual and Performing Arts Electives List
C. One course from History, Philosophy, or Religion Electives Lists.
D. Two courses from any of the above lists or the Humanities & Social Sciences (Additional Electives List)
E. One course from the Social Sciences Electives List in addition to ARE 201.
F. One course among those elected to fulfill the Humanities and Social Sciences requirements must focus on a non-English speaking culture.
G. It is required that one course elected to fulfill the Humanities and Social Sciences requirements also come from the Science, Technology, and Society (Humanities and Social Sciences Perspectives) elective list.

3. The Writing and Speaking Elective requirement includes one course from the Advanced Writing Electives List or the Communication/Speech Electives List.

4. Foreign Language proficiency at the FL_102 level is required for graduation.
